Describe low-income economies and the globalization of poverty

About half of the world's population lives in the 39 low-income economies, where most people engage in agricultural pursuits, reside in nonurban areas, and are impoverished. The World Bank identifies low-income economies as having a GNI per capita of $995 or less in 2009 . Low-income economies are primarily found in countries in Asia and Africa, where half of the world's population resides. In some of these nations, civil war is both a cause and a product of the poverty in which much of the population lives. Among those most affected by poverty in low-income economies are women and children. Many poor women worldwide also do not have access to commercial credit and have been trained only in traditionally female skills that produce wages. These factors have contributed to the global feminization of poverty, whereby women around the world tend to be more impoverished than men.
